Llama Hat![]() |
This is a double knit hat (both sides are the 'right' side),
but DON'T PANIC, it's really not that hard at all, I promise.
As long as you can follow a chart and count to two (I have
problems sometimes and had to go back), you'll be fine, I swear!
Besides, I promise to always be here for you if you're stuck,
just email me. Go to the Photo Gallery to see two videos
about how to do a double stitch increase and decrease. REMEMBER: Because this is a double knit, the number of stitches per inch will be greater than that listed on the labels. Yarn suggestions: Bazic Wool, Montera, Divine, Merino VI, and Aurora 8 |
